In Victoria alone, 45% of homeless are under the age of 24. The Lighthouse Foundation provides these people, who have often come from backgrounds of neglect and abuse, a safe haven and the chance to rebuild their lives.
The Lighthouse Foundation founder Susan Barton emphasises that providing homeless youth a place to stay is just one element of the Foundation’s program. She suggests that offering young people the avenues and networks necessary for them to succeed is where the true benefits are realised.
